Yup, I've got it and thought that it was quite good...until I played the XBox and PC versions of MotoGP 2. MotoGP3 is much more arcadey, and there are lots more little challenges to mess about on, but the graphics and playability is far better on the PC/Xbox.

If you've got a decent PC (it's only worth it if you've got a good setup), then get MotoGP2, otherwise get MotoGP3...
